Output d51e6820b50fe0d35ca195714c5bbe24ca63d5b7694deec26582b835c1accce3:31

value
25615973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8327981916a4e3294a4d2cd14d74fd8337ca1f4 OP_EQUAL
address
MTcJeuRCk4HJ2R4aWHAo3jQKFVRtSxZSg7
transaction
d51e6820b50fe0d35ca195714c5bbe24ca63d5b7694deec26582b835c1accce3
spent
true